Section 89-22-15 - Disclaimer of property held as tenants by the entirety

Ask AI about this
(a) The survivorship interest in property held as a tenancy by the entirety to which the survivor succeeds by operation of law upon the death of the cotenant may be disclaimed as provided in this chapter. For purposes of this chapter only, the deceased tenant's interest in property held as a tenancy by the entirety shall be deemed to be an undivided one-half (1/2) interest.(b) A disclaimer under subsection (a) takes effect as of the death of the deceased tenant to whose death the disclaimer relates.(c) The survivorship interest in property held as a tenancy by the entirety disclaimed by the surviving tenant passes as if the disclaimant had predeceased the tenant to whose death the disclaimer relates.Added by Laws, 2020, ch. 406, SB 2851,§ 74, eff. 7/1/2020.
